NOTICE: Spinning your wheels can destroy parts your vehicle as well as of the tires.If you spin the wheels too fast while shifting your transmission back and forth, you can destroy your transmission. For information about using tire chains on your vehicle, see "Tire Chains" in the Index. Rocking your vehicle to get it out: First, turn your steering wheel left and right. That will clear the area around your front wheels. Then shift back and forth between REVERSE (R) and a forward gear (or with a manual transmission, between FIRST (1) or SECOND ( 2 ) gear and REVERSE), spinningthe wheels as little as possible. Release the accelerator pedal while you shift, and press lightlyon the If accelerator pedal when the transmission is in gear. that doesn't get you out after a few tries, you may needto be towed out. Or, you can use your recovery hooks, if your vehicle hasthem. If you do need to be towed out, see "Towing Your Vehicle" in the Index. Using the Recovery Hooks Your vehicle may be equipped with recovery hooks. The recovery hooks are provided at the front of your vehicle. may need to use them if you're You stuck off-road and need to be pulled to some place where you cancontinue driving. 5-36
